Ho Chi Minh City implements round-the-clock waste collection during Tết holiday

Vietnam’s Ho Chi Minh City (HCMC) has implemented round-the-clock sanitation measures to prevent waste build-up during the Tết holiday on Lunar New Year, allowing garbage trucks to operate during peak hours. The plan overseen by the People’s Committee of HCMC and supported by the Department of Agriculture and Environment of HCMC, focuses on continuous street cleaning, waste transport and monitoring at major public celebration sites.

Businesses and residents are also supporting waste reduction efforts by strengthened waste sorting and recycling measures. Local communities have also pledged proper disposal practices to help maintain cleanliness throughout the festivities
